Working peculiarities of Mail Dispatcher in Kaspersky Internet Security 2009

With Kaspersky Internet Security 2009 installed on your PC and the Anti-Spam component enabled, Mail Dispatcher will not open when some messages are received if: 

  • sender’s address has earlier been added to “white” list of addresses 
  • mail is received by encrypted connection, but connection scan is not configured in the program settings 
  • mail is accepted by a protocol different from POP3

To manage the “white” list of addresses, do the following: 

  • open the main application window 
  • click the Settings button 
  • in the left part of the Settings window in the Protection section select Content Filtering 
  • in the right part of the Settings window in the Anti-Spam section click Settings 
  • on the General tab make sure that the option Open Mail Dispatcher when receiving email through POP3 protocol is enabled 
  • on the tab “White” list edit the list of “white” addresses sent to your mailbox. Add trusted addresses to the list or delete from the list the addresses which require opening of the Mail Dispatcher 
  • click OK tin each window 
  • minimize the main application window

Information test@kaspersky.com is an example of “white” address.

 

 

For Kaspersky Internet Security 2009 to scan mail by encrypted connection and to open Mail Dispatcher when receiving mail, do the following: 

  • open the main application window 
  • click the Settings button 
  • in the left part of the window select Network 
  • in the right part of the Settings window in the Encrypted connections scan section select Scan encrypted connections 
  • click OK 
  • minimize the main application window
